Pulmonext 5 Tablet
- Active ingredient: Ambrisentan 5 mg
- Medicine class: Selective endothelin-A receptor antagonist
- Supply: Prescription medicine; use only under the supervision of a qualified clinician.
Overview
Pulmonext 5 contains ambrisentan, a specialist medicine for pulmonary arterial hypertension (PAH). It helps reduce resistance in the pulmonary arteries and may improve exercise ability and delay worsening. It is sometimes used with tadalafil. Treatment requires specialist oversight, pregnancy prevention and clinical monitoring.
What it is used for
Treatment of pulmonary arterial hypertension in appropriately assessed patients, alone or in combination according to specialist guidance. It is not a general treatment for ordinary systemic hypertension.
How it works
Endothelin-1 causes blood-vessel constriction and cell proliferation. Ambrisentan selectively blocks endothelin-A receptors, helping pulmonary arteries relax and reducing pressure load on the right side of the heart.
How to take it
Take exactly as prescribed, with or without food, at a consistent time. Swallow tablets whole; do not split, crush or chew unless the specific product information explicitly permits it. Do not stop independently. Attend all pregnancy tests, blood counts and clinical reviews.
Common side effects
Peripheral oedema, nasal congestion, sinus symptoms, flushing, headache, palpitations, dizziness, tiredness, nausea and reduced haemoglobin may occur. Fluid retention may be more frequent in combination therapy.
When to seek urgent medical help
Contact the specialist urgently for rapid weight gain, worsening swelling or breathlessness, fainting, marked weakness, jaundice, dark urine, persistent nausea, facial or throat swelling or other signs of severe allergy.
Warnings and precautions
Ambrisentan can cause embryo-fetal harm and is contraindicated in pregnancy. Reliable contraception and scheduled pregnancy testing are required for patients who can become pregnant. Tell the specialist about liver disease, anaemia, fluid retention, heart failure, idiopathic pulmonary fibrosis, pregnancy plans or breastfeeding.
Interactions
Cyclosporine can substantially increase ambrisentan exposure and may require dose limitation. The specialist should review all PAH medicines, blood-pressure medicines and other prescription, non-prescription or herbal products.
Missed dose
Follow the patient leaflet or prescriber's instructions. If it is almost time for the next scheduled dose, do not take a double dose to compensate. Ask a pharmacist or prescriber if unsure.
Storage
Keep in the original tightly closed container or blister at room temperature and away from excess moisture. Store out of children's reach and follow the actual pack label.
